The hazards of babies not sleeping at night
1. Affects height growth
The growth of children is not only related to genetics, nutrition, exercise and other factors, but also closely related to the secretion of growth hormone. Growth hormone is secreted more after a person falls asleep, and sufficient sleep helps with height growth.
2. Reduce the body's immunity
Sleep is a process that enhances the body's immune system. Frequent lack of sleep can lower the body's immune system, leading to various diseases such as neurasthenia, myopia, decreased appetite, and even the risk of catching a cold.
3. Affects creative thinking in the brain
Lack of sleep can lead to difficulty concentrating, reduced memory, and slow thinking, which can affect children's learning.
4. Affects mental health
Children who lack sleep are prone to experiencing low mood, irritability, anxiety, tension, depression, and loneliness, which can seriously affect their normal psychological development.
From a physiological perspective, elementary school students should ensure 9-10 hours of sleep per day, while middle school students should ensure 8-9 hours of sleep per day. The physical and mental health of children should start with ensuring sufficient sleep, and parents should not take it lightly.
What should I do if my baby doesn't sleep at night
1. Let the baby sleep on time
0.5-1 hour before the baby falls asleep, the baby should be allowed to calm down. Before going to bed, do not play too excitedly, and do not excessively tease the baby, so as not to make it difficult for the baby to fall asleep due to excessive excitement and nervousness.
2. Make the baby feel full and sleep moderately
Many mothers think their babies are hungry when they wake up crying at night, and then breastfeed them, which actually helps their babies develop the habit of breastfeeding when they wake up at night.
3. Let the baby sleep peacefully
Baby crying, don't react in time, wait a few minutes, because most babies will naturally fall asleep after waking up a few minutes at night. If the baby keeps crying and fussing, parents should comfort them a little and not let them develop the bad habit of waking up frequently at night. If the more you cry, the more severe it becomes. Check it again and consider whether you are hungry, have urinated, or have symptoms such as fever.
4. Create a good sleeping environment for babies
Parents should provide a quiet and comfortable sleeping place for their baby. Suitable room temperature, fresh air, appropriate thickness of bedding, and dim lighting all contribute to improving the quality of babies' sleep at night.
